1. What Is Sea Freight from China?
Sea freight is the most common shipping method for transporting large volumes of goods across international waters.
- Transit Time: Typically 20–45 days depending on destination.
- Cargo Options: Full Container Load (FCL) or Less than Container Load (LCL).
- Ideal for: Bulk, heavy, or low-margin goods.
Although slower than air and rail freight, sea transport remains the most economical solution for global trade.
2. How Long Does Sea Freight from China Take to Major Destinations?
Transit times vary based on the distance, port of departure, and customs clearance.
| Destination | Average Transit Time |
|---|---|
| USA (West Coast) | 15–20 days |
| USA (East Coast) | 30–40 days |
| UK | 30–40 days |
| Germany | 28–35 days |
| Australia | 18–25 days |
| Middle East | 20–28 days |
| Africa | 30–45 days |
These estimates include sailing time but may extend with customs and port delays.
3. What Factors Affect How Long Sea Freight Takes?
Several elements influence total delivery time:
- Distance and route efficiency.
- Port congestion in China or destination country.
- Customs clearance delays.
- Weather conditions such as typhoons.
- Peak season demand (e.g., before Christmas, Chinese New Year).
Therefore, planning shipments ahead of busy seasons is crucial.
4. Can Small Businesses Use Sea Freight?
Yes, through LCL services, small businesses share container space and only pay for the space they need.
Benefits include:
- Affordable international shipping.
- Frequent sailing schedules.
- Professional consolidation handled by forwarders.
This makes global trade accessible to companies of all sizes.
5. How to Reduce Delays in Sea Freight from China?
- Book shipments early during peak season.
- Work with experienced freight forwarders.
- Ensure documents are accurate and complete.
- Choose less congested ports when possible.
Proactive planning helps avoid unnecessary delays.

9. FAQ
1. How accurate are sea freight transit time estimates from China?
Transit times are generally reliable, but congestion and weather can add days. Forwarders provide updates and route adjustments to keep goods moving.
2. Can perishable goods be shipped by sea freight?
Perishable goods can be shipped with refrigerated containers. However, longer transit times require advanced planning and specialized reefer container booking.
3. How do freight forwarders help reduce sea freight delays?
Forwarders coordinate customs, manage documentation, and optimize routes. Their expertise ensures fewer delays and smoother overall shipping operations.
4. What’s the difference between FCL and LCL shipping?
FCL provides exclusive use of a container, while LCL shares space with other shippers. LCL is cost-effective for small volumes.
5. Are sea freight costs stable year-round?
Costs fluctuate due to fuel prices, demand cycles, and holidays. Booking early secures better rates, especially before peak shipping seasons.
